Output f655780c94634aaa93b693d7d73ac6858d1844183a821c3176cc76f31ba728ff:1

value
1980
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 95f8e6abc975c24aebb83dfc6e772aba9e75b200 OP_EQUALVERIFY OP_CHECKSIG
address
1EfyrXptqYA81i2KRoJc2BbEZEfX6jxrhu
transaction
f655780c94634aaa93b693d7d73ac6858d1844183a821c3176cc76f31ba728ff
spent
true